Understanding Mobility Scooters

Before diving into the specifics of inexpensive choices, it's crucial to understand what mobility scooters are and how they differ from other mobility help. Mobility scooters are electric-powered cars developed for people who have problem walking but can still transfer themselves on and off the seat. They generally have 3 or 4 wheels, a guiding tiller, and a battery-powered motor. Unlike manual wheelchairs, which need physical effort to move, mobility scooters are easy to run and can cover longer distances with very little exertion.

Key Features to Consider

When searching for a mobility scooter, numerous crucial functions need to be taken into consideration to ensure it satisfies your needs and spending plan:

  1. Range and Speed

    • Variety: The distance a scooter can travel on a single charge is crucial. Designs with a longer range are generally more pricey however use higher freedom.
    • Speed: Most scooters have a maximum speed of 4-8 miles per hour, which is suitable for a lot of users. Nevertheless, if you require to travel on public roadways, a higher speed might be essential.
  2. Weight Capacity

    • User Weight: Ensure the scooter can support your weight. Typical weight capacities vary from 250 to 400 pounds, but some designs can handle more.
  3. Portability

    • Foldable Models: If you require to transfer your scooter often, search for a model that folds or takes apart easily.
    • Lightweight Designs: Some scooters are developed to be light-weight, making them easier to deal with and transport.
  4. Seating Comfort

    • Adjustable Seats: Seats that can be changed for height, angle, and back assistance can improve comfort throughout long trips.
    • Cushioning: High-quality cushioning can make a significant difference in user comfort.
  5. Durability and Maintenance

    • Materials: Look for scooters made from long lasting products to ensure longevity.
    • Maintenance Requirements: Some models require less upkeep, which can save you money and time in the long run.
  6. Extra Features

    • Storage: Built-in storage compartments can be helpful for bring personal products.
    • Lighting and Accessories: Features like headlights, taillights, and horns can enhance security, particularly when traveling during the night or in low-light conditions.

FAQs

Q: Are cheap mobility scooters safe to use?A: Yes, numerous budget-friendly mobility scooters are designed with security in mind. Look for features like seat belts, headlights, taillights, and horns. Always use the scooter according to the producer's guidelines to guarantee safety.

Q: How long does it require to charge a mobility scooter?A: The charging time varies depending upon the model and battery type. Many scooters take in between 6 to 8 hours to totally charge. Some models have fast-charging capabilities, reducing this time.

Q: Can I get a mobility scooter through insurance?A: Some insurance coverage plans, consisting of Medicare, may cover the cost of a mobility scooter. Examine with your insurance supplier to see if you receive protection.

Q: What is the difference between a 3-wheel and 4-wheel scooter?A: 3-wheel scooters are generally more maneuverable and ideal for indoor use, while 4-wheel scooters use greater stability and are much better for outdoor surface. The choice depends upon your particular requirements and the environments in which you will be using the scooter.

Q: How do I preserve my mobility scooter?A: Regular maintenance consists of examining the battery, tires, and brakes. Make sure the scooter is clean and devoid of particles. Follow the producer's guidelines for upkeep and service to keep your scooter in ideal condition.

Q: Can I transport my mobility scooter in a car?A: Yes, numerous mobility scooters are designed to be portable and can be dismantled or folded for transport. Examine the scooter's weight and measurements to guarantee it suits your vehicle.
